The Swing Driver will safely operate one or more vehicle types including Front End, Roll Off, Residential and other trucks utilizing various collection methods to service customers in a safe and efficient manner. Deliver collected solid waste or recyclables to landfill, MRF or transfer station. Fill in for various routes as needed to ensure consistent service. Key Responsibilities: * Operate one or more vehicle types with both automatic and standard transmission and collect solid waste, yard waste and/or recyclables on a collection route. Route may vary daily based on service needs. * Complete pre-trip and post-trip safety lane inspections and reports, daily truck report, route sheets and other documentation requested by supervisor daily. * Communicate vehicle mechanical problems to mechanic and supervisor immediately. * Operate truck and equipment using prescribed techniques to eliminate driver-induced mechanical failures. * Follow all safety standards, equipment checks and precautions in performance of all duties. Comply with all federal, state/provincial, local and company rules on safety and vehicle operation. * Maintain clean vehicle by cleaning cab interior and exterior of vehicle. * Manage assigned Helper(s) if applicable * Conform in all respects with applicable federal, state/provincial and local laws, regulations, ordinances and other orders and to all company policies, procedures and directives from supervisors. * Ensure that all required personal protective equipment be worn at all times (i.e., gloves, reflective vest, safety glasses, work boots, etc.) * Report all accidents or incidents to supervisor(s) immediately * Exhibit a professional demeanor, manner and appearance at all times (i.e., meeting customers and/or the general public while on route or in uniform.) * Maintain accurate records of services performed. * Perform extra or special pick-ups. * May be needed to complete route observations on all routes on a pre-determined basis, document findings and provide report to immediate supervisor. * Stop service directives. * Develop directions to new accounts. * May assist with training other Drivers. * Attend safety and branch meetings. * Perform other duties and responsibilities as required or requested by management.
